A beautifully illustrated story about elderly cats, young cats, and helping children overcome the death of a pet

Toby's cat, Jack, is THE best cat EVER. But Jack is getting old, and Toby will miss his furry best friend terribly when he's gone. Then Toby meets a crazy cat called Humphrey. In this charming and beautifully illustrated picture book Rebecca Elliott addresses the difficult subject of a child's first experience of the death of a pet with warmth, sensitivity and well placed humour.
